Proverbs 26:13

13The slothful man saith, There is a lion in the way; a lion is in the streets.

Proverbs 26:14

14As the door turneth upon his hinges, so doth the slothful upon his bed.

Proverbs 26:15

15The slothful hideth his hand in his bosom; it grieveth him to bring it again to his mouth.
